SD54 XLK is a 2004 Seat Altea in Red with a 1,896cc diesel engine. This vehicle has been through 21 MOT tests with a personal pass rate of 66.7%.
Across all 2004 Seat Altea models, the average MOT pass rate is 71.3% with a typical mileage of 80,520 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Seat Altea f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 12,536 recorded failures. If you're considering buying SD54 XLK, it's worth having these areas checked by a mechanic before committing.
The Seat Altea typically stays on UK roads for around 22 years. At 22 years old, this Seat Altea is approaching the upper end of the typical lifespan for this model.
